Entertainment's Role on Upcoming Technology
The drive for immersive entertainment experiences is fundamentally shaping the course of future innovation. Starting with the desire for more realistic graphics in video games, we've seen a direct push towards breakthroughs in areas like VR, AR, and advanced computing hardware. Think about the evolution of performance tracking – originally designed for cinema, they now enable hyper-realistic game figures and present opportunities for medical training. Moreover, the growing adoption of digital media necessitates ongoing progress in data transmission and content delivery. Ultimately, entertainment is not simply a user of technology; it's a major driver of technological advancement.
